1. According to the reference book Blum A. "Prohibited books by Russian writers and literary scholars. 1917-1991." (Russian: Блюм А. "Запрещенные книги русских писателей и литературоведов. 1917-1991) № 461, (see photo) printings of the book were confiscated and destroyed.

№ 461. TRETYAKOV S.M. All works.
List of persons - 1950. Return: Glavlit Order No. 20. 05.07. 1956.
Tretyakov Sergei Mikhailovich (1892-1939) - poet, prose writer, playwright.
He began publishing in 1913, was part of a group of Moscow futurists, after
revolution - one of the most prominent theorists of LEF. His play “Growl, China,” written in 1924, became widely famous as a result of the impressions that Tretyakov acquired in China, where at one time he taught Russian
literature. Arrested, died in the Gulag.

Sergei Mikhailovich Tretyakov (Russian: Серге́й Миха́йлович Третьяко́в; 20 June 1892, Goldingen, Courland Governorate, Russian Empire (today Kuldīga, Latvia) – September 10, 1937, Moscow, Russian SFSR, USSR) was a Soviet Russian constructivist writer, playwright, poet, and special correspondent for Pravda.

Tretyakov was arrested on July 25, 1937 and charged with espionage. He had fallen under suspicion because of his contacts with foreign writers, and because the political attitudes he had expressed in the 1920s were no longer tolerated. His play I Want a Baby was denounced in Pravda in December 1937 as "a hostile slur on the Soviet family." He was sentenced to death on September 10, 1937, though in the introduction to the English publication of I Want a Baby, Robert Leach says it seems that in a last act of defiance he threw himself to his death down the stairwell at Butyrka prison. It was standard procedure for those sentenced to death to be photographed prior to execution: the last photograph of Tretyakov, staring defiantly at the camera, is reproduced in David King's book Ordinary Citizens (2003).Tretyakov was posthumously rehabilitated in 1956.
